    I am currently, as of today, running Firefox 2.0.0.20 and version 3.5.2 on the same system.

    In version 2, I could click (tools > clear private data). Is there such an option in version 3.5.2 and if so how do I set that up? I like the idea of cleaning things up when I leave a secure site like on-line banking.

    Also, is there any way to tie the Firefox version directly to the correct profile, or do I have to manually select the profile I want during Firefox startup? I guess I can learn to live with that until such time that my wife and I get done testing version 3.5.2 and remove the old version.

    Our operating system is Windows XP home SP3 if that matters.

    I assume that you have created different profiles for your versions. You don't say how you created the profiles, but, since you mention Ramona, you should visit her website. One page tells you how to by-pass the profile manager . The procedure is the same for Firefox as it was for Netscape.I don't have v.2.0.0.20, but the settings are similar in 3.5.2. Tools|Options|Privacy|Clear History...|Settings

    Netscape7 was built around the Mozilla suite of browser and mail (now Seamonkey). Then, Mozilla decided to go, like IE, to a browser only called Firefox. Netscape 8 and 9 were browser only based on Firefox.
    The differences, on a hard drive, are that Mozilla, etc. have this pattern: Profile|xxxxx.slt, while Firefox, etc. have a folder called: xxxxx.profilename. Profile (actually profilename) or profilename are shown in the profile manager, and should be used to open the program.
